SP resolution seeks to arm Iloilo students against misinformation on West PH Sea
Excerpt
A resolution has been filed in the Sangguniang Panlalawigan (SP) urging the Department of Education (DepEd) to integrate the West Philippine Sea issue — including its historical context and the 2016 arbitral ruling — into the K-12 basic education curriculum in Western Visayas. It calls on both the DepEd regional office and the Secretary of Education to ensure that Filipino students, particularly Ilonggos, gain a clear, factual understanding of the West Philippine Sea dispute and the country’s legal victory at the Permanent Court of Arbitration (PCA) in The Hague. “This is going to have social significance,” said proponent Provincial Board member Rolando Distura.
